Understanding the Basics of Lighting Design

Before delving into the common mistakes, it is essential to grasp the fundamentals of lighting design. This includes understanding the different types of lighting, their purposes, and how they interact within a space.

Types of Lighting

Lighting can generally be categorized into three main types: ambient, task, and accent lighting. Ambient lighting provides overall illumination, task lighting focuses on specific areas for activities like reading or cooking, and accent lighting highlights particular features or objects.

Each type plays a vital role in creating a balanced lighting scheme. For instance, relying solely on ambient lighting may leave certain areas inadequately lit, while excessive accent lighting can create an overwhelming visual experience. A well-rounded approach that incorporates all three types is necessary for effective lighting design. Additionally, layering these types can enhance the depth and dimension of a room, making it feel more inviting and functional. For example, combining pendant lights over a kitchen island with under-cabinet task lighting not only improves visibility for cooking but also adds a stylish touch to the overall decor.

Understanding Color Temperature

Color temperature is another critical aspect of lighting design that is often overlooked. Measured in Kelvin (K), color temperature affects the mood and functionality of a space. Warm white light (around 2700K) creates a cozy atmosphere, ideal for living rooms and bedrooms, while cooler white light (above 4000K) is more suitable for workspaces and kitchens.

Choosing the wrong color temperature can lead to discomfort or even reduced productivity. Therefore, it is essential to consider the intended use of each space when selecting lighting fixtures. Moreover, the color rendering index (CRI) is another factor to consider, as it measures how accurately a light source displays colors in comparison to natural light. A high CRI is particularly important in areas like art studios or retail spaces where color accuracy is crucial. By carefully selecting both the color temperature and CRI, designers can create environments that not only look good but also enhance the overall experience of the occupants.

Common Mistakes in Lighting Design

Despite understanding the basics, many electricians still make mistakes that compromise the effectiveness of their lighting designs. Here are some of the most common errors to watch out for.

Inadequate Planning

One of the most significant mistakes in lighting design is inadequate planning. Failing to assess the specific needs of a space can lead to insufficient or excessive lighting. Before installation, it is crucial to evaluate the layout, purpose, and existing architectural features of the area.

Creating a lighting plan that includes the placement of fixtures, types of lighting, and control systems can help avoid these issues. This plan should also consider the natural light available in the space, as it can significantly impact the overall lighting scheme. Additionally, taking into account the time of day and seasonal changes can further refine the lighting strategy. For instance, a room that receives abundant sunlight in the morning may require different artificial lighting in the evening to maintain a warm and inviting atmosphere.

Ignoring the Importance of Layering

Layering is an essential concept in lighting design that involves combining different types of lighting to create depth and interest. Many electricians make the mistake of relying solely on one type of lighting, which can result in a flat and uninviting atmosphere.

By incorporating ambient, task, and accent lighting, designers can enhance the functionality and aesthetics of a space. For instance, in a kitchen, ambient lighting can provide overall illumination, task lighting can focus on countertops, and accent lighting can highlight decorative elements. Moreover, utilizing dimmers and smart controls can allow for flexibility in adjusting the lighting layers according to the time of day or the specific activities taking place, further enriching the user experience and mood within the space.

Overlooking Fixture Placement

Fixture placement is another critical factor that can make or break a lighting design. Poorly positioned fixtures can lead to dark spots, glare, or uneven lighting. It is essential to consider the height, angle, and distance of each fixture from surfaces and objects.

For example, in a living room, placing a floor lamp too far from the seating area can render it ineffective. Similarly, hanging pendant lights too low can obstruct views and create hazards. A thoughtful approach to fixture placement will ensure that the lighting serves its intended purpose effectively. Furthermore, considering the scale and proportion of fixtures in relation to the room can enhance the overall design. A large chandelier in a small dining area may overwhelm the space, while a series of smaller fixtures can create a more harmonious and balanced look. Understanding the interplay between fixture placement and room dynamics is key to achieving a successful lighting design.

Choosing the Right Fixtures

The selection of lighting fixtures is a vital component of successful lighting design. Choosing the wrong fixtures can lead to inefficiency, poor aesthetics, and even safety hazards.

Understanding Fixture Types

There are various types of lighting fixtures available, including recessed lights, chandeliers, wall sconces, and track lighting. Each type serves a different purpose and should be chosen based on the specific requirements of the space.

For instance, recessed lights are ideal for providing ambient lighting in a modern setting, while chandeliers can serve as a focal point in dining areas. Understanding the characteristics and applications of each fixture type will help in making informed decisions.

Considering Energy Efficiency

In today’s environmentally conscious world, energy efficiency is a crucial consideration in lighting design. Many electricians overlook the importance of selecting energy-efficient fixtures and bulbs, which can lead to higher energy bills and a larger carbon footprint.

LED lighting is a popular choice due to its longevity and low energy consumption. Incorporating smart lighting systems that allow for dimming and scheduling can further enhance energy efficiency while providing flexibility in lighting control.

Neglecting Control Systems

Control systems play a significant role in lighting design, yet they are often neglected during the planning phase. Proper control systems can enhance the functionality of lighting and allow for greater flexibility in how spaces are lit.

Types of Control Systems

There are various types of lighting control systems, including dimmers, timers, and smart home integrations. Dimmers allow for adjustable brightness, which can create different moods and save energy. Timers can automate lighting schedules, ensuring that lights are only on when needed.

Smart home systems take it a step further by allowing users to control lighting remotely via smartphones or voice commands. Integrating these systems into the design can significantly enhance user experience and energy efficiency.

Failing to Test Lighting Effects

Testing lighting effects before finalizing the design is a step that many electricians overlook. Lighting can appear differently in various conditions, and what looks good on paper may not translate well in reality.

It is advisable to conduct mock-ups or use lighting simulation software to visualize how different fixtures and placements will look in the actual space. This testing phase can help identify potential issues and allow for adjustments before installation.

Addressing Safety and Compliance Issues

Safety should always be a top priority in lighting design. Many electricians make mistakes that can lead to safety hazards or code violations, which can have serious consequences.

Understanding Local Codes and Regulations

Each locality has specific codes and regulations regarding electrical installations, including lighting. Failing to understand and comply with these codes can lead to fines, rework, or even dangerous situations.

It is essential to stay informed about local regulations and ensure that all lighting designs meet safety standards. This includes proper wiring, fixture ratings, and installation practices.

Ensuring Proper Maintenance

Another aspect of safety in lighting design is maintenance. Many electricians overlook the importance of designing for easy maintenance, which can lead to safety hazards down the line.

When selecting fixtures, consider how easy they will be to clean or replace. For instance, fixtures that require frequent bulb changes should be accessible, and those in high locations may need to be designed for safe access. Planning for maintenance can prevent accidents and ensure the longevity of the lighting system.
